Уроки JavaScript: удаление полей на странице

На этой странице вы найдете полезные советы и инструкции о том, как удалить поле в JavaScript. Мы рассмотрим различные методы и подходы, чтобы помочь вам справиться с этой задачей.


Для удаления поля из DOM используйте метод remove(). Пример: document.getElementById(myField).remove();


Js работа со стилями, className, classList, add, remove, toggle, добавление удаление и переключение

Если у поля есть родительский элемент, вы можете использовать метод removeChild(). Пример: document.getElementById(parent).removeChild(document.getElementById(myField));

[JavaScript] Как правильно удалить элемент из массива

Убедитесь, что элемент, который вы хотите удалить, действительно существует. Для этого можно проверить его наличие с помощью document.getElementById(myField) !== null.

Техническое собеседование на JavaScript разработчика - Junior fullstack-разработчик

Если вы используете jQuery, удаление поля можно осуществить с помощью метода remove(). Пример: $(#myField).remove();


Как удалить последний элемент массива в JavaScript - метод pop #JavaScript #JS

Для удаления нескольких полей можно использовать цикл forEach. Пример: document.querySelectorAll(.myFields).forEach(field =>field.remove());

Удаление свойств объекта в javascript. Как удалять js элемент объекта. Урок 19

Не забывайте удалять не только сам элемент, но и связанные с ним события, чтобы избежать утечек памяти.

Если поле создавалось динамически, его можно удалить, используя переменную, в которую оно было сохранено. Пример: myField.remove();

Для временного скрытия поля используйте CSS свойство display: none; вместо удаления, если оно может понадобиться снова.

20 методов массивов в JavaScript, которые вы должны знать.

Полный разбор THIS в JavaScript за 26 минут - this в стрелочных функциях, call bind apply, Window

При работе с формами убедитесь, что удаление поля не нарушает целостность данных, которые вы собираете.

Используйте методы очистки и обновления интерфейса после удаления полей, чтобы избежать отображения пустых контейнеров или некорректного рендеринга страницы.